Henry Bartlett Splatt 1863 - 1938

Henry Bartlett Splatt of Parkville, VIC Australia was born on February 7, 1863 in Greensborough to Henry Anning Splatt and Harriet Chapman Splatt. Henry Splatt had siblings Elizabeth Jane (Splatt) Hutchins, Charlotte Ellen (Splatt) Allen, Frances Louisa (Splatt) Caulfield, Mary Ann Splatt, Ada Florence (Splatt) Godwill, Jane Splatt, Alice Maud Splatt, and Harriett Emma (Splatt) Stock. He married Alice Jane Memmett in 1885. They had children Harriett Maude Splatt, William Henry Splatt, Joseph Bartlett Splatt, Alice Evelyn Splatt, Leslie Charles Splatt, and Bessie Splatt. He also married Mary Ann (Ely) Splatt in 1899. They had children Dorothy Lavinia Splatt, Clement Reginald Splatt, Elvie Rita Beryl Splatt, and Ronald Edward Splatt. Henry Splatt died at age 75 years old on June 27, 1938 in Parkville.

In 1863, in the year that Henry Bartlett Splatt was born, on January 1st, President Abraham Lincoln signed the Emancipation Proclamation. The Proclamation made the abolition of slavery in the Confederate states an official war goal. It also immediately freed 50,000 slaves, with the rest freed as Union armies advanced into Confederate states. The Proclamation wasn't a Congressional law - it was an Executive Order.

In 1884, when he was 21 years old, on May 1st, the Federation of Organized Trades and Labor Unions - a US association - first resolved that "eight hours shall constitute a legal day's labour from and after May 1, 1886, and that we recommend to labour organisations throughout this jurisdiction that they so direct their laws as to conform to this resolution by the time named." Previously, workdays would consist of 10 to 16 hours a day - 6 days a week. It would take years before the 8 hour workday became common practice - and longer before it became a law.
